Reading Abbey

Reading Abbey, located in the heart of Reading, Berkshire, is a historic site with a rich heritage dating back to 1121. Founded by King Henry I, the abbey was once one of the most important religious and political centers in medieval England. Although much of it fell into ruin after the Dissolution of the Monasteries, its impressive remains, including the Chapter House and Abbey Gateway, still inspire awe. The site offers a glimpse into its fascinating history, with links to notable figures such as King Henry I, who was buried here.
